'The Indian Mutiny, 1857-58: The Storming of the Cashmir Gate, Delhi, September 14, 1857', (1901). Creator: Unknown.

'The Indian Mutiny, 1857-58: The Storming of the Cashmir Gate, Delhi, September 14, 1857', (1901). Episode during the British colonial period. The capture of the city of Delhi from the mutineers was vital to the British due to its symbolic importance as the seat of India's Mughal rulers. Here we see fierce fighting at the Kashmiri Gate, the northern gate in the city walls. From "The Illustrated London News Record of the Glorious Reign of Queen Victoria 1837-1901: The Life and Accession of King Edward VII. and the Life of Queen Alexandra". [London, 1901].
